What is the salary of a Fire Captain - Pensioner? In the United States, a Fire Captain - Pensioner earns an average salary of $22,297. The salary range for a Fire Captain - Pensioner is usually between $13,133 and $31,070 per year, representing the 25th to 75th percentiles respectively. The top 10% of earners, that is the 90th percentile, have an annual salary of $35,072. The highest Fire Captain - Pensioner salary in the United States was $44,245. The average hourly pay for a Fire Captain - Pensioner is $10.72.
